JOB SUMMARY AND ESSENTIAL DUTIES:
  • City Honors teachers at all grades and in all subjects are part of the International Baccalaureate (IB) Program. As such, they are required to attend on and off site training and participate when available in on-going collaborative meetings to ensure integration of IB command terms, rubrics, and unit planning.  Rigor, inquiry, cross-curricular planning and international-mindedness are cornerstones of a successful IB World School.
  • Supervise, assess and document multiple IB MYP Personal Project Advisees and/or IB Extended Essay Advisees.
